Social Exchange Theory
A conceptual framework suggesting that social behavior is the result of an exchange process, aiming to maximize benefits and minimize costs.
Altruistic Behavior
Actions taken to benefit others without expectation of reward or recognition, often at a cost to oneself.
Superordinate Goals
Superordinate goals are overarching objectives that can only be achieved by the cooperation of two or more individuals or groups, helping to reduce conflict by aligning interests.
Interracial Cooperative
Activities or initiatives that involve collaboration between people of different racial backgrounds, aimed at enhancing mutual understanding and social cohesion.
